.Net Core 的Swagger测试加入XML注释
作者:互联网
.Net Core Swagger测试加入XML注释
参考网站:给swagger添加文档注释详细步骤 (icode9.com)
没有加入XML注释效果:
2、编写代码,对其Swagger加入注释
2-1、右键项目属性,生成下面,对XML文档进行打钩,会自动生成一个xml文档。
2-2、右键项目,生成以后,项目下面多出一个xml文件,右键xml文件到属性,选择始终复制。
如果没有点始终复制,将来发布到其他地方时候,有可能不会带出xml文档,轻则swagger不会显示注释,重则页面打开会报错文件丢失等
2-3、在Startup文件夹ConfigureServices方法中添加代码
//swagger加入XML提示 开始 var baseDirectory = System.AppDomain.CurrentDomain.BaseDirectory; var xmlFile = System.AppDomain.CurrentDomain.FriendlyName + ".xml"; var xmlPath = Path.Combine(baseDirectory, xmlFile); c.IncludeXmlComments(xmlPath); //swagger加入XML提示 结束
2-4、Swagger加入XML注释效果
标签:XML,Core,swagger,xml,加入,注释,Net,Swagger 来源: https://www.cnblogs.com/ZhuMeng-Chao/p/16216799.html